ILLUSIONS Jack Kelly In climbing the pyramid of technology We have discovered new worlds; Worlds which have distanced us From the Spring Which nurtures us From the Light Which guides us. A thread Has become a web Spun with illusions Where we have learned to Love things and use people. Pleasure Wears the mask of intimacy Where the ultimate value Masquerades as A Lean sculptured body With a large bank account. In the dance of life When the music stops We may discover that We are lost and wandering alone In a desert of spiritual isolation. To find the path Which will bring us back To our Source of Nourishment and light We must walk the wilderness between us, and Transform it By gentle and persistent efforts Into a garden of solitude Where we can nurture each other With acts of kindness, unselfishness, and love. ©jackkelly
